Directions

  1. 1.Thaw fish if frozen. Rinse fish and pat dry with paper towels. Preheat oven to 400 F degrees. Grease a baking dish with cooking spray.
  2. 2.In the prepared baking dish combine tomatoes, onions, oregano, oil, garlic, 1/4 tsp of the salt, and 1/4 tsp of the pepper. Toss to coat the tomatoes.
  3. 3.Roast, uncovered, for 15 minutes. Place fish, skin side down, on top of the tomato-onion mixture. Sprinkle fish with remaining 1/4 tsp pepper and 1/4 tsp salt. Roast, uncovered, for another 15 to 20 minutes or until fish begins to flake easily when tested with a fork.
